Easy Pumpkin Cake Recipe

Deliciously spiced and moist Pumpkin Cake is the best way to enjoy warm fall flavors! It's easy to make and only takes about 10 minutes to prep - no mixer required. You’ll want to make this recipe all season long!

Ingredients

  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ree
  • 1/2 cup coconut oil
  • 2 teaspoons pumpkin pie spice
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la extract
  • 1 cup whole wheat flour
  • 1 teaspoons ba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on fine kosher salt
  • 2/3 cup dark chocolate chips
  • 1/4 cup raw pumpkin seeds

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 350ºF. Line a 9x9-inch pan with parchment paper.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k the eggs and sugar until fluffy and pale. Add in the pumpkin puree, oil, spices, and vanilla, and whisk until combined.
  3. In a separate bowl, stir the flour with baking powder, soda, and salt.
  4. Add the flour over the pumpkin mixture and use a spatula to stir to incorporate. Fold in the chocolate chips.
  5. Transfer the batter to your prepared pan and level it with a spatula. Sprinkle with pumpkin seeds, then bake for 25-35 minutes.
  6. Allow the cake to cool completely before slicing.

Notes

  • Storing leftovers: Transfer to an airtight container or wrap in plastic wrap and keep at room temperature for up to 2 days. To keep longer, place in the fridge for up to about 5 days. 
  • To freeze: Place the cooled cake in a freezer-safe container. It will keep fresh in the freezer for up to 2-3 months.
  • To reheat: This is great served chilled, at room temp, or warm. To warm it up, you can microwave individual servings for 10-20 seconds.
